That is not how it works anyway:

Mobile bookmarks and Desktop bookmarks are kept seperate!

So when you sync a desktop with a mobile, you get a folder "mobile" on your desktop, and a folder "desktop" on your mobile. You can find the bookmarks there.

So I am very confused about your case. A mobile device should never interact with the desktop bookmarks normaly.
